Figure 1. Hypothetical scheme of Casp-2 AS as a result of SSO action. Hypothetical scheme of Casp-2 mRNA AS (A). Inclusion of exon 9 in mRNA transcript leads to the formation of preliminary stop-codon and to the synthesis of truncated Casp-2S splice-variant. Schematic presentation of splicing-regulating protein SF2/ASF (shown as white ellipse) and SRp30c (shown as grey ellipse), which bound to splicing cites (shown in the black frames) on Casp-2 pre-mRNA (В). Base-pairing of SSO to Casp-2 pre-mRNA blocks the binding of both SF2/ASF and SRp30c to their functional sites (C). Such interaction results in induction of AS and inclusion of exon 9.
